Number of roles opened and closed for Java Engineers in Prague in the last 3 months

Number of roles opened and closed for Java Engineers in Prague in the last 3 months

Over the past 12 weeks, the Software Java Engineer job market in Czechia Prague has exhibited notable fluctuations. The data indicates a total of 32 new Software Java developer positions were posted, peaking at 13 openings in week 22, while the closure of positions has been more significant, with a cumulative total of 86 jobs closed. This results in a stark contrast, with a negative net trend as the region experiences a higher outflow of positions than inflow. Compared to other roles in Czechia Prague, the Software Java developer opportunities are currently under pressure, reflecting a trend also seen across Europe's technology landscape where many markets struggle to maintain a balance between job openings and closures.

Seniority distribution of Java Engineer job openings in Prague

Seniority Distribution of Java Engineering Jobs in Prague

In the Software Java job market in Czechia Prague, the seniority distribution reflects a balanced mix of experience levels. Mid-Senior level positions account for 41% of the available roles, while Entry level opportunities make up 21%. Additionally, Associate roles represent 6% of the market, highlighting the diverse range of Software Java Developer opportunities in the region.

Preferred employment type for Engineering roles in Czechia

In the Czechia job market, particularly within Prague, the employment type distribution reveals that a significant 95% of software engineering roles are full-time positions, emphasizing stability and commitment from employers. Contract roles account for 5%, reflecting a smaller but essential segment for flexible hiring needs. Meanwhile, part-time roles and internships make up 2% and less than 1%, respectively, indicating that full-time employment remains the dominant choice for software Java Engineers in Czechia.

Time to Hire Distribution for Software in Czechia

How long does it take to hire Software Engineers

In the Czechia job market, particularly in Prague, the time to hire for Software Java Engineers reveals notable trends relevant for hiring managers. The most frequent hiring timeframe is 30 days, accounting for 791 positions, while the 25-day window follows closely with 380 counts. A significant number of roles, approximately 347, are filled within a 10-day period, indicating a strong demand for rapid recruitment. Additionally, hiring managers should be aware that the chances of recruitment extending beyond 60 days remain considerable, as evidenced by 178 positions filled in this timeframe. Understanding these dynamics can inform effective recruitment strategies for CTOs in Czechia's competitive tech sector.

Most popular cities in Czechia to hire Software Engineers

Top 5 cities in Czechia to hire Software Engineers

In the Czech Republic, a significant concentration of Software Engineer job openings is found in major urban centers. Notably, Prague leads the way, accounting for 74% of the total job opportunities, with 3,841 positions available. Following Prague, Brno holds a distant second place with 25% of the openings at 1,250, while the rest of the country shows minimal availability, with Czechia representing only 6% and the remaining cities such as Ostrava and Pilsen contributing 3% and 2%, respectively. This distribution underscores Prague's dominance in the Software Java job market in Czechia.

Most sought after technologies in Prague for Java

Key technologies for Java Engineers

In the Software Java Engineers job market trends in Czechia, particularly in Prague, several technologies stand out due to their high usage. Java remains the most prevalent technology, with a frequency of 7,552, closely followed by Spring Boot at 1,865 and Microservices at 1,927. Other notable technologies include SQL, which supports data management with a frequency of 1,517, and AWS, pivotal in cloud solutions, at 1,103. For hiring managers and CTOs, understanding these commonly used technologies is crucial for aligning recruitment strategies and preparing for future demand in the Software Java job market in Czechia Prague.
